For a more structured approach, users can rely on the classic context menu. By right-clicking on an empty area of the desktop, hovering over the "View" submenu, a list of three preset sizes appears: "Large icons," "Medium icons," and "Small icons." Selecting "Small icons" instantly reduces them to their most compact form, maximizing the number of visible shortcuts.
